Definition of Furlough

A furlough is an authorized leave of absence from a job or military service. It is often used to reduce costs during an economic downturn or to provide employees with additional time off.

Q4: What is the origin of the word ‘furlough’?

A4: The word ‘furlough’ originated from the Dutch word ‘verlof’, meaning ’leave of absence’.

Q5: How is ‘furlough’ pronounced?

A5: Furlough is pronounced ‘fer-low’.
